Number of weeks in 2176 year is 52 weeks
Weeks are according Saudi Arabia calendar rules, Saturday first day and weeks are Saturday to Friday

Week #From DateTo DateWeeks from Now
Week 1December 30, 2175January 5, 21767819 weeks left
Week 2January 6, 2176January 12, 21767820 weeks left
Week 3January 13, 2176January 19, 21767821 weeks left
Week 4January 20, 2176January 26, 21767822 weeks left
Week 5January 27, 2176February 2, 21767823 weeks left
Week 6February 3, 2176February 9, 21767824 weeks left
Week 7February 10, 2176February 16, 21767825 weeks left
Week 8February 17, 2176February 23, 21767826 weeks left
Week 9February 24, 2176March 1, 21767827 weeks left
Week 10March 2, 2176March 8, 21767828 weeks left
Week 11March 9, 2176March 15, 21767829 weeks left
Week 12March 16, 2176March 22, 21767830 weeks left
Week 13March 23, 2176March 29, 21767831 weeks left
Week 14March 30, 2176April 5, 21767832 weeks left
Week 15April 6, 2176April 12, 21767833 weeks left
Week 16April 13, 2176April 19, 21767834 weeks left
Week 17April 20, 2176April 26, 21767835 weeks left
Week 18April 27, 2176May 3, 21767836 weeks left
Week 19May 4, 2176May 10, 21767837 weeks left
Week 20May 11, 2176May 17, 21767838 weeks left
Week 21May 18, 2176May 24, 21767839 weeks left
Week 22May 25, 2176May 31, 21767840 weeks left
Week 23June 1, 2176June 7, 21767841 weeks left
Week 24June 8, 2176June 14, 21767842 weeks left
Week 25June 15, 2176June 21, 21767843 weeks left
Week 26June 22, 2176June 28, 21767844 weeks left
Week 27June 29, 2176July 5, 21767845 weeks left
Week 28July 6, 2176July 12, 21767846 weeks left
Week 29July 13, 2176July 19, 21767847 weeks left
Week 30July 20, 2176July 26, 21767848 weeks left
Week 31July 27, 2176August 2, 21767849 weeks left
Week 32August 3, 2176August 9, 21767850 weeks left
Week 33August 10, 2176August 16, 21767851 weeks left
Week 34August 17, 2176August 23, 21767852 weeks left
Week 35August 24, 2176August 30, 21767853 weeks left
Week 36August 31, 2176September 6, 21767854 weeks left
Week 37September 7, 2176September 13, 21767855 weeks left
Week 38September 14, 2176September 20, 21767856 weeks left
Week 39September 21, 2176September 27, 21767857 weeks left
Week 40September 28, 2176October 4, 21767858 weeks left
Week 41October 5, 2176October 11, 21767859 weeks left
Week 42October 12, 2176October 18, 21767860 weeks left
Week 43October 19, 2176October 25, 21767861 weeks left
Week 44October 26, 2176November 1, 21767862 weeks left
Week 45November 2, 2176November 8, 21767863 weeks left
Week 46November 9, 2176November 15, 21767864 weeks left
Week 47November 16, 2176November 22, 21767865 weeks left
Week 48November 23, 2176November 29, 21767866 weeks left
Week 49November 30, 2176December 6, 21767867 weeks left
Week 50December 7, 2176December 13, 21767868 weeks left
Week 51December 14, 2176December 20, 21767869 weeks left
Week 52December 21, 2176December 27, 21767870 weeks left